Transaction 289e897edc4eace762f6f35990530262914ba085cdfd98dda42d7aad233238e9
1 Input
1 Output
-
289e897edc4eace762f6f35990530262914ba085cdfd98dda42d7aad233238e9:0
- value
- 320380
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b6e759fb0f6917b5385819ffef6bb59cf7efee1 OP_EQUAL
- address
- 3CwfMzo6UiELPC9f1EWeEZds95xTVXEuAX